Whispers of Water: Discover the Hidden Magic of Minas Viejas Waterfalls

Nestled in the heart of San Luis Potosi, Minas Viejas Waterfalls in El Naranjo is a hidden gem for nature lovers. This breathtaking natural park showcases cascading waterfalls that tumble into crystal-clear pools, inviting visitors to swim and explore. The lush surroundings are perfect for hiking and photography, offering countless vantage points to capture the beauty of the falls. Nearby, you'll find charming local accommodations and the historic Viejas Casonas, adding a touch of culture to your adventure. Whether you seek tranquility or adventure, Minas Viejas is the ideal off-the-beaten-path escape that rejuvenates the spirit. Best time to go to Minas Viejas Waterfalls

Minas Viejas Waterfalls exper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 65.8°F (18.8°C), while June is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 83.1°F (28.4°C). July is usually the wettest month.
